Memo to the Board — Discount Policy for Large Deals

Quick note before Thursday: we're proposing a standing discount framework for deals above 250,000 credits. Sales can offer up to 12% without escalation; anything deeper goes to Ms. Crane's pricing desk. This should speed up the Tollbridge-sized opportunities without eroding margin. Draft policy attached for comments. The confidential note on related plans appears just below.

confidential, kahog-bawif: The northern region missed its Pramir quota by 20.0 percent last quarter. Casaxek Freight plans to lower the Fraion list price by 41.5 percent in December. The finance team signed off on a budget of $236.4 million for Project Druius. The renewal with Fenysix Partners closes at $91.3 million a year, 2.1 percent below the last contract.

Changed defaults: telemetry payloads are now compressed with zstd before transport; gzip remains a fallback for legacy collectors. Compression occurs after field redaction, so no sensitive values enter the compressed stream pre-scrub. Payloads under the minimum-size threshold skip compression to avoid inflation. Dictionary training is disabled by default pending review. Note that compressed payloads are still wrapped in the existing TLS channel; no cleartext path was added. Effective defaults for this release follow.

config for yahof-tajop:
zorath:
  pin: 7493
  metrics_host: metrics.zorath.tolvaqsys.internal
  tenant: praiel
  seal: seal_fd9cd4f1

MEMO — Trophy engraving, Silverpine Awards Night

To the records team: Hartwell Engraving has confirmed all fourteen trophies will be finished by Wednesday noon. A courier run is booked to move them to the Silverpine Hall green room that afternoon. Please log each trophy against the winners list and file the engraving proofs. The confidential courier hand-over instruction follows below.

drop instructions, hahip-badug: the quenox ralath courier leaves the kaseth fraiel rusiel tameth belys istdor ralion giliel ledger at gate 7830 under passcode 165413

Building Access Wiki — Wellness Room Bookings (Corbin Yard)

Contractors, yes, you can use the wellness room on level 2 — it's the quiet one with the recliner and dimmable lights. Book a slot on the sheet outside the door; max 45 minutes, and wipe down after yourself. Please don't prop the door open, it messes with the climate control. To get in, punch in the code below.

badge for yahif-bahaf: bdg-XUBUM-7